[The status of paranasal sinuses in children according to computer tomography]

Insights

Computed tomography (CT) and MR imaging revealed sinus inflammation in children. Most cases involved maxillary, ethmoidal, or sphenoid sinuses, indicating common sites of pediatric sinus disease.

Background:

  • Sinusitis is a common pediatric condition.
  • Accurate diagnosis is crucial for effective treatment.
  • Advanced imaging plays a key role in evaluating sinus disease.

Purpose of the Study:

  • To evaluate the utility of computed tomography (CT) and magnetic resonance (MR) imaging in diagnosing paranasal sinus disease in children.
  • To identify the most commonly affected paranasal sinuses in pediatric patients.

Main Methods:

  • Retrospective analysis of CT and MR imaging scans.
  • Study included 26 children aged 5-15 years.
  • Detailed review of sinus and ethmoidal labyrinth involvement.

Main Results:

  • CT imaging identified affected maxillary sinuses and ethmoidal labyrinth cells in 11 children.
  • 15 children showed inflammation in sphenoid sinuses, either isolated or combined with other sinuses.
  • Imaging confirmed varying patterns of sinus inflammation in the pediatric cohort.

Conclusions:

  • CT and MR tomography are effective for diagnosing paranasal sinus inflammation in children.
  • Maxillary, ethmoidal, and sphenoid sinuses are frequently involved in pediatric sinusitis.
  • Imaging findings guide clinical management of pediatric sinus disease.
